      1241 ET - Sellers came to the forefront in September as mortgage rates hit a 24-month low following the Fed's jumbo rate cut of 50 bps. According to Realtor.com, newly listed homes increased by 11.6% compared to last September, a significant reversal from the 0.9% decrease in August, while actively listed homes rose 34%. Sellers, especially those who are locked into a low rate, have been waiting for market conditions to change. The median listing price last month was $425,000, down 1% on the year. New listings were up 11.6%, and the median days of a home on the market was up 7 days to 55 days. Markets where homes are more expensive saw the most growth in new listings, perhaps because buyers in these areas see the biggest impact from falling mortgage rates. (chris.wack@wsj.com)

      1113 ET - Amid rising home prices and mortgage rates, real estate investors can still find hidden gems in affordable metros across the country, with Dayton, Ohio, standing out as the top destination for property investment this year, Realtor.com says. Other top U.S. markets for real estate investment are located the Midwest and Northeast regions, including Rochester, N.Y.; Cleveland-Elyria, Ohio; and Pittsburgh. With low vacancy rates and strong demand, these markets offer a great mix of affordability and growth potential for rentals. The top markets for real estate investment are noted for their affordability, low rental vacancy rates, rising rents and sustained buyer demand, making them prime candidates for investment. Rental vacancy rates in these hotspots averaged just 4.8% so far in 2024, well below the national average of 6.6%, signaling a strong rental market with minimal property turnover.
